Transaction 8690faeee34b447b954e62f631a18b4934dff87118f2a15d816de77b99cff8fe
1 Input
1 Output
-
8690faeee34b447b954e62f631a18b4934dff87118f2a15d816de77b99cff8fe:0
- value
- 440000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 521981e03629d2e5579e767bdf4811ab1b454bee OP_EQUAL
- address
- 39B7tZ61SeJKqNiCAkY8Jpnmhvjg6VGHzr